Record 1, Textual support, English
Record number: 1, Textual support number: 1 OBS
Learning the opposite of a discrimination that has previously been acquired; having learned to choose A, not B, from a pair AB, the reversal would be learning to choose B. 2, record 1, English, - reversal%20learning

Record 2, Textual support, English
Record number: 2, Textual support number: 1 CONT
A discriminative stimulus influences the occurrence of an operant response because of the contingencies of schedules of reinforcement of paradigms of reinforcement/punishment that are or have been associated with that response. Many authors further suggest that discriminative stimuli provide information to the organism, allowing it to respond appropriately in the presence of different stimuli. An observing response is sometimes necessary for presentation of the discriminative stimulus/stimuli. 1, record 2, English, - discriminative%20stimulus
